In this episode, we do our deepest dive yet into the fascinating field of segmented recruiting marketing.To explore this topic in detail, we are joined by Victoria Myers, the Global Lead for Talent Attraction at Amdocs. Victoria chose a career in the talent space because of her passion for helping people, and that passion hasn’t waned one bit. During our conversation, Victoria explains Amdocs’ forward-thinking, long-term approach to talent attraction and acquisition and how they are bringing it to life through their newly-developed AI-driven talent marketplace. After listening, you’ll understand the difference between talent attraction and talent acquisition, what a successful proactive sourcing model looks like, and why you should always try to do work that you love!
